[Filming Captain Marvel] HOLLYWOOD PIPELINE The ending of Avengers: Infinity War left fans with some emotional distress and more importantly, a ton of questions that demanded answers right away. One of those questions deals with how some of the heroes that “perished” in the film could possibly come back. In reference to the movie’s final cutscene, however, two other crucial questions arise: For one, who is Captain Marvel? And two, what is her role in all of this madness? In the Infinity War post-credit scene, viewers find Nick Fury alongside Agent Maria Hill driving through New York City while Thanos’s plan to eradicate half the universe is in effect. [Captain Marvel] DAVID KEENAN/VICARIOUS VISIONS/ARTSTATION Fury and Hill are left puzzled as to what’s happening and Hill herself begins to crumble into nothing, leaving Fury on his own. As Fury frantically pulls out a messaging device, people around him also begin to disappear and he too finally turns to dust. Luckily, Fury was able to input what looks to be a distress command onto the device that has now dropped to the ground. The pager-like instrument’s screen then shows Captain Marvel’s iconic symbol which then dissipates to black. With the completion of Avengers: Infinity War, hype and mystery surrounding Captain Marvel has skyrocketed. Marvel fans, both old and new, are itching to know more about the newly-introduced heroine’s backstory, powers, weaknesses and, of course, her place in the Marvel Cinematic Universe. It’s been quite the masterful setup by Marvel and it looks like the studio is gearing Captain Marvel up to be the next key franchise and character in Disney’s foreseeable future. Flesch reading score

Flesch reading score measures how complex a text is. The lower the score, the more difficult the text is to read. The Flesch readability score uses the average length of your sentences (measured by the number of words) and the average number of syllables per word in an equation to calculate the reading ease. Text with a very high Flesch reading ease score (about 100) is straightforward and easy to read, with short sentences and no words of more than two syllables. Usually, a reading ease score of 60-70 is considered acceptable/normal for web copy.
